  • MHA agrees to increase chopper service flying hours for Nagaland
    DIMAPUR, OCTOBER 11 (MExN): The Ministry of Home Affairs has agreed in principle to enhance the flying hours ceiling of helicopter services in Nagaland to 1200 hours per annum from the existing 480 hours.
